    put computer to 'sleep' cause complete reboot just like you powered on


    This started happening after I did updates. Every 30 minutes PC was set to go to sleep. Since I dual boot Ubuntu the PC was always running ubuntu after 30 minutes. Go away for an hour, come back and ubuntu was running.
    So I tested by telling it to sleep, and it goes back to the bios and does a reboot.

    I have turned it to never sleep. But I would like sleep to work.

    So what to do?

    Not even sure how I fixed it. I recently ran JRT and ADWCleaner, and also when researching sleep troubleshooting there was a command that can be run to reset sleep to the defaults.
    Anyhow it is sleeping and resuming again fine.
    I think it was this
    powercfg -restoredefaultschemes
    Power Plan - Restore Default Settings

    And maybe I had malware that was interfering with the sleeping.
